Grigory Pasko: Journalists Are Fleeing Russia

Robert Amsterdam (November 20th, 2009) Writes:
panfilov112009.jpg

Если Вы хотите прочитать оригинал данной статьи на русском языке, нажмите сюда.

A well-known Russian journalist, head of the Center for Journalism in Extreme Situations  Oleg Panfilov in early November moved for permanent residency from Moscow to Tbilisi. In a conversation with journalists he explained that his decision was based on the fact that in Russia unknowns were constantly threatening him through the internet with physical lynching.

Initial Jobless Claims Continue Decline, 502K Figure Beats Expectations

QualityStocks (November 12th, 2009) Writes:

Labor Department statistics released today showed a marked decline in initial jobless claims, extending a run of such declines.

Initial claims are an important barometer for layoffs and hiring. A 12K decline to 502,000 from the previous week, and a drop in the 4-week average to 519,750, is a strong indicator of improvement. The 4-week average is down 20% since the highpoint earlier this year, and initial claims look like those from the beginning of this year. Despite these facts, we are still well above the accepted 450,000 benchmark, which represents the point at which the labor market is theoretically adding jobs.

Bank Failure Tally Reaches 120 – Analyst Blog

Zacks Market Commentaries (November 9th, 2009) Writes:
Regulators shut down 5 more banks in Georgia,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ri and California; tally hits 120 so far this year  U.S. regulators on Friday shuttered five more institutions in Georgia,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ri and California , as the recession continues to take its toll on banks. This takes the total number to 120, compared to 25 in 2008 and 3 in 2007.  As the industry has to tolerate bad loans that were made during the credit explosion, the trouble in the banking system goes even deeper, increasing the possibility of more failures. However, the regulators are trying to avoid panic by seizing banks slowly. Magellan Health Tops Street – Analyst Blog

Zacks Market Commentaries (November 2nd, 2009) Writes:
Magellan Health Services Inc. (MGLN) reported third quarter results last Friday. The company posted a 31.9% growth in net income to $31.0 million or 88 cents per share, compared to $23.5 million or 58 cents per share in the year-ago period, and easily surpassed the Zacks Consensus Estimate by 21 cents. The strong result was primarily driven by the acquisition of First Health coupled with the solid performance of the Specialty Pharmacy segment. Magellan Health offers managed behavioral healthcare, radiology benefits management and pharmaceutical management services to health plans, insurance companies, corporations, labor unions and various governmental agencies in the U.S. During July this year, the company completed the acquisition of First Health Services Corp., a subsidiary of Coventry Health Care Inc. Dolan Media Company – Value – Zacks Rank Buy

Tracey Ryniec (October 23rd, 2009) Writes:
Dolan Media Company (DM) is making big profits from its counter cyclical mortgage default processing services. The company has surprised on estimates the last 3 quarters by an average of 36.30%. Dolan Media trades with a PEG ratio of 0.87.

Company Description

Dolan Media provides professional services and business information to the legal, financial and real estate industries. It has two segments: Professional Services and Business Information Division.

Professional Services consists of two subsidiaries, NDeX and Counsel Press. NDex provides mortgage default processing services in states with large numbers of distressed home owners such as California and Michigan. Counsel Press provides appellate services to the legal community.

The Business Information Division publishes journals and operates media web sites targeted to the business and legal communities in 21 geographic markets.
